(E)-2-methyl-2-pentenal

2-pentenal, 2-methyl-, (2E)-

CAS: 14250-96-5 C6 H10 O MW: 98.14490000

Identification

Name(E)-2-methyl-2-pentenal
IUPAC(E)-2-methylpent-2-enal
CAS Number14250-96-5
FDA UNII98QAG1U530
Molecular FormulaC6 H10 O
Molecular Weight98.14490000
MDL NumberMFCD00006978
Nikkaji NumberJ208.734K

Regulatory

Physical Properties

Appearance colorless to pale yellow clear liquid (est)
Assay 95.00 to 100.00
Food Chemicals Codex Listed No
Boiling Point 136.00 to 137.00 °C. @ 760.00 mm Hg (est)
Vapor Pressure 7.341000 mmHg @ 25.00 °C. (est)
Flash Point 89.00 °F. TCC ( 31.70 °C. ) (est)
logP (o/w) 1.700 (est)
Soluble in alcohol
Insoluble in water
